Common Campaign Launch Issues
The most frequent problem players encounter is the campaign simply refusing to start, often getting stuck on loading screens or crashing back to the desktop. Sometimes you’ll see error messages about missing content or network connectivity, even when everything seems properly installed.
What’s Actually Going Wrong
In many cases, the root cause comes down to a few key factors:
– Incomplete or corrupted game files
– Xbox app synchronization issues
– Background processes interfering with the game
– Outdated graphics drivers
– Windows Gaming Services hiccups
Quick Fixes to Try First
Before we dive into more complex solutions, let’s start with some basic troubleshooting that often resolves the issue:
1. Fully restart your PC (sounds simple, but it works surprisingly often)
2. Verify your game files through Steam or the Xbox app
3. Check that Windows Gaming Services is running properly
4. Make sure your graphics drivers are up to date
The Nuclear Option: Clean Install
If those quick fixes don’t work, you might need to completely uninstall and reinstall the game. I know – it’s painful with today’s massive file sizes, but sometimes it’s the only way to clear out corrupted files that are causing the campaign to fail.
Preventing Future Issues
Once you’ve got the campaign working, here are some tips to prevent future problems:
– Keep your GPU drivers updated regularly
– Don’t alt-tab while the game is loading
– Consider disabling overlay apps like Discord or NVIDIA GeForce Experience
– Make sure you have enough free storage space (at least 50GB)
When to Contact Support
If you’ve tried everything above and still can’t access the campaign, it’s time to reach out to 343 Industries’ support team. Document what you’ve already attempted – this will help them troubleshoot more effectively.
